The phenomenon of electroluminescence was identified in 1907 making use of silicon carbide and several of the 1st industrial LEDs had been according to this material. When Common Electric powered of The usa introduced its SSL-one Strong Point out Lamp in March 1967, utilizing a small chip of semi-conducting SiC to emit a point of yellow gentle, it was then the world's brightest LED.

Chemical engineering is as previous as the process industries. Its heritage dates within the fermentation and evaporation processes operated by early civilizations. Modern chemical engineering emerged with the event of huge-scale, chemical-production functions in the second fifty percent of the 19th century.

Blood clotting Conditions: Strontium ranelate is related with a small enhanced hazard of blood clots. Strontium may be far more more likely to induce blot clots in individuals with blood clotting Ailments or All those at superior risk of blood clotting. Steer clear of strontium In case you have a clotting dysfunction.

Strontium isotopes are sometimes used in geological studies as tracers to grasp the age and development of rocks. This isotopic Evaluation might also extend to anthropological analysis, where by it can help in knowing historical migration styles.
